Bharatiya Nagarik Suraksha Sanhita, 2023 - Section 92: Arrest on breach of bond for appearance.

When any person who is bound by any bond taken under this Sanhita to appear before a Court does not appear, the officer presiding in such Court may issue a warrant directing that such person be arrested and produced before him.

Brefe Detail

This section outlines the procedure for arresting individuals who fail to appear in court despite being bound by a bond for their appearance. If a person does not show up as required, the presiding officer has the authority to issue a warrant for their arrest.

Question & Answers

What happens if a person bound by a bond does not appear in court?

The officer presiding in the court may issue a warrant for the person's arrest and direct that they be produced before him.

Who has the authority to issue the arrest warrant?

The officer presiding in the court has the authority to issue the warrant.

Is there a specific reason required to issue the warrant?

The warrant can be issued simply because the person did not appear as required by the bond.

Example

1. If John is required to appear in court for a hearing but fails to show up, the presiding judge may issue a warrant for John's arrest.

2. Sarah is bound by a bond to appear for her trial but does not attend. The court can issue a warrant for her arrest.

Summary

Section 92 of the Bharatiya Nagarik Suraksha Sanhita, 2023, provides a legal framework for the arrest of individuals who breach their bond by failing to appear in court. The presiding officer can issue an arrest warrant in such cases.
